WebIf your earthing arrangement is TN-C-S then your bonding conductor would need to be 10mm. If your earthing arrangement is TN-S and your main fuse is 100A or lower and your prospective fault current is within an expected range (1-3kA) this bonding conductor to the shed can be 6mm. One way you can do this, using SWA, is to take the SWA to a suitable junction box, gland the end of the SWA so that the armour can be properly earthed, and then run a length of 2.5 flexible cable to the plug. fszek hosszabbítás

WebAug 29, 2024 · JohnB47 Forumite. 2.3K Posts. I'm planning to buy 25m of armoured cable to run from the house to a garden shed. I'm planning to run ordinary 2.5 twin and earth from the consumer unit (its own circuit breaker), under the floor and through a vent grill. At that point I want to connect the 2.5 to the armoured cable (2.5mm three core armoured).

WebJun 3, 2004 · The earth tail should be the same size as the SWA live conductors I would prefer to use this method rather than connect a short length of T&E as this makes less connections that could become loose later.
